  11. Hi!
    Just received a reply from EVOLV to my ticket.

    QUOTE
    Date:

     2017-03-08 12:23:01
    Name:Nick Coutris
      

    Message:

    Hi Vassilis,

    That issue will require a replacement screen to correct.

    It is caused by neglecting to tuck the screen ribbon cable away from the fire button when the device is manufactured. This causes the fire button to contact the screen cable every time the button is pressed causing the behavior you are now seeing and eventual failure.

    Unfortunately this is not something we would warranty, however we do have replacement screens available here on our website.

    Thanks,
    Nick Coutris
    Evolv, Inc

    UNQUOTE

    I thanked EVOLV for their quick response because this, if nothing else, shows respect to customers.

  14. Hi all!

    I've got a HCIGAR VT75 nano almost two months ago.
    I use two RDTAs, AVOCADO 22 and Fodi F2 and vape on TC using SS316L of 0.32mm (28AWG) making single resistance between 1 and 1,3 Ohm. Watt 11 to 13. Temp 200 C (392 F).
    Few days now, I face the below problem.

    The resistance made on a 3mm axon with 10 coils (spirals) and it should be 1,17 ohm according to Steam Engine. My DNA reads it at 1,21 ohm. It's OK. If we take in account the mod/atomizer internal resistance, it's OK.
    After a short time of vaping, DNA reads it at 1,18 and after a while at 1,12 ohm, then at 1.0 ohms and then malfunction is starting. The temperature indication is going mad showing a series of craze indications, i.e. OFF, 33554, OFF, 84, 125 (these are temp), OFF, 33554, 80, 121, OFF, 33554 and so on, until Temp protection is taking over, even if i set it on 290 C. Vaping is impossible.
    I suppose this is a kind of short-circuit but I cannot guess more. Especially the 33554 indication is a mystery for me. Please note that it happens to both AVOCADO and FODI atomizers!

    Putting both atomizers on a Joyetec vtc mini, everything is OK.
    The readings are correct and the vaping is normal.

    May I have your help/suggestion please?

    Thank you!
